* Always include <config.h> rather than "config.h".Guy Harris2018-01-211-1/+1
| | | | | | | | This can prevent bizarre failures if, for example, you've done a configuration in the top-level source directory, leaving behind one config.h file, and then do an out-of-tree build in another directory, with different configuration options. This way, we always pick up the same config.h, in the build directory.

* Add a routine to print "text protocols", and add FTP/HTTP/SMTP/RTSP support.Guy Harris2014-10-191-28/+25
| | | | | | | | | | "Text protocols" are protocols that have the general feel of FTP, with command lines with a command name and space-separated arguments and response lines beginning with a 3-digit reply code. They can also include HTTP-style headers and an entity body. We add support for the FTP control channel, HTTP, SMTP, and RTSP. We also change the SIP printer to use it.
